About the Role

Under general supervision, the Contract Recruiter supports the full-cycle recruitment process for multiple client groups across the organization at Halliburton's Houston main campus (onsite). The role manages a high-volume requisition load while serving as a strategic talent advisor to hiring managers in a fast-paced environment.

Responsibilities

  • Manage full-cycle recruitment activities for multiple business units and support functions.
  • Ability to manage and handle a large workload while meeting established service level expectations and hiring goals.
  • Partner strategically with hiring managers to understand workforce needs, develop recruiting strategies, and provide market insights.
  • Conduct intake meetings with hiring managers to gather position requirements, establish recruitment plans, and align on candidate profiles.
  • Source, review, screen, and qualify candidates against job qualifications and business requirements.
  • Conduct phone and virtual screenings to evaluate candidate experience, skills, and overall fit.
  • Coordinate and schedule interviews between candidates, hiring managers, and interview teams.
  • Manage candidate communications throughout the recruiting lifecycle, ensuring a positive candidate experience.
  • Utilize applicant tracking systems and recruiting tools to maintain accurate candidate records and requisition activity.
  • Provide regular updates and consultative guidance to hiring managers regarding candidate pipelines, market conditions, and recruitment progress.
  • Support offer development, candidate negotiations, and onboarding coordination as needed.
  • Maintain compliance with company policies, employment laws, and recruitment procedures.
  • Assist with recruiting projects, process improvements, reporting, and talent acquisition initiatives.
